At the core of countless tabletop games lies the fascinating interplay of dice and resolution. These random tosses aren’t merely flukes; they are the very mechanism that fuels game progression . Whether it’s a crucial d20 determining the fate of a heroic action or a complex pool of dice showcasing skills and attributes, the results shape the story . This framework transforms abstract idea into a tangible event, allowing players to affect the scenario around them. Different game designs utilize dice in varied ways: some emphasize strategic manipulation via modifiers, while others embrace pure chance, creating vastly unique experiences.
